Moleculin Biotech, Inc. (NASDAQ:MBRX – Get Free Report) saw a large growth in short interest in the month of May. As of May 29th, there was short interest totaling 828,958 shares, a growth of 57.1% from the May 14th total of 527,786 shares. Based on an average daily trading volume, of 263,322 shares, the short-interest ratio is presently 3.1 days. Approximately 15.7% of the company’s stock are sold short.
Moleculin Biotech Stock Performance
NASDAQ MBRX opened at $2.80 on Thursday. The firm has a market cap of $14.95 million, a PE ratio of -0.16 and a beta of 1.77. Moleculin Biotech has a one year low of $1.79 and a one year high of $24.00. The firm’s fifty day moving average is $2.49 and its two-hundred day moving average is $3.31.
Moleculin Biotech (NASDAQ:MBRX –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, May 14th. The company reported ($3.54) EPS for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of ($2.33) by ($1.21). Research analysts predict that Moleculin Biotech will post -5.1 earnings per share for the current year.

Analysts Set New Price Targets
Several equities research analysts have recently issued reports on MBRX shares. HC Wainwright reaffirmed a “buy” rating and set a $22.00 price objective on shares of Moleculin Biotech in a research report on Tuesday, March 24th. Weiss Ratings reaffirmed a “sell (e+)” rating on shares of Moleculin Biotech in a research report on Tuesday, April 21st. Finally, Wall Street Zen cut shares of Moleculin Biotech from a “sell” rating to a “strong sell” rating in a research report on Saturday, May 16th. Two equities research analysts have rated the stock with a Buy rating and one has given a Sell rating to the company. Based on data from MarketBeat, the stock presently has a consensus rating of “Hold” and an average price target of $22.00.

About Moleculin Biotech
Moleculin Biotech, Inc is a clinical-stage pharmaceutical company focused on the development of novel therapies for the treatment of highly resistant tumors and viral infections. The company’s research platform centers on the design and synthesis of drug candidates that target key cellular pathways in cancer cells and viral replication processes. By leveraging a proprietary chemistry approach, Moleculin aims to address diseases that have limited therapeutic options and high unmet medical need.
The company’s pipeline includes multiple product candidates at various stages of development.
